"It was a surprise to discover a beautiful green canyon in the bustling city of San Francisco. Islais Creek Trail is the main trail, all the way to Portola Dr., where the trail ends. This trail has everything, a creek, plenty of trees and shades, flowers and rocks. Such a delight! There are some uphill trails as well. I climbed up Turquoise Way Trail to Turquoise Way and walked by some residential houses and buildings to come back down to Islais Creek Trail."

"San Francisco is full of surprises. There is a canyon in the city - what? I thought Stern Grove was a surprise. Some creeks run through here, so areas can be muddy - wear proper footwear even in summer. There are hills look like castle peak - extremely sunny; there are tree branches form low canopies over the trail - cooling. This trail has a little bit of everything. There are several trails in the canyon, if you get lost, just hop on the street and call a ride share or taxi."
